Artist Bio:
Soul Asylum is an American alternative rock band formed in 1981 in Minneapolis, Minnesota. The band achieved commercial success in the 1990s with their hit singles "Runaway Train" and "Misery" from their multi-platinum album "Grave Dancers Union" released in 1992. Soul Asylum was known for their raw and energetic performances, and their music often explored themes of love, loss, and personal struggles.
Over the years, Soul Asylum has released a total of 11 studio albums and has undergone several lineup changes, with Dave Pirner being the only consistent member throughout the band's history. They have received critical acclaim for their songwriting and have earned a dedicated fan base for their honest and introspective lyrics. Soul Asylum continues to tour and record new music, staying true to their alternative rock roots while exploring new sounds and styles.
